  • With its low start-up costs and huge profit potential, a pressure washing business can be a great investment for first-time entrepreneurs. Just ask Stephen Rogers-his power washing business, NW Softwash, is bringing in more than $120K each month, and it didn’t even take him to 2 years to get there.
    Unlock FREE Access to the Pressure Washing Masterclass: bit.ly/4detpjn
    Stephen was only 19 when he started NW Softwash, and had limited financial resources, starting a pressure washing business with just $1,500. We’ll learn how he grew that into the 6-figure monthly revenue the business earns today, and how a new business owner should spend his start-up funds, from the necessary tools and equipment for pressure washing to which advertising methods give the best bang for your buck.
    One of Stephen’s goals with NW Softwash was to reach the point he could step back from the day-to-day operations. He started building a team just a few months after opening and was fully “off the truck” by the end of his first year. We’ll get his insights on how to identify and hire reliable employees and what management techniques and business processes he used to shift to a more hands-off owner role.
    While a strong team is important for success, no business can grow without customers. We’ll get Stephen’s tips for building a reputation as a new power washing business and how he keeps new customers coming in (and makes sure his current customers keep coming back).

      Soft wash and Pressure washers typically don’t leave the chemicals on a surface for extremely long periods of time so that it settles and damages surfaces. The chemicals are usually only on a surface 10-30 minutes (nasty, oily, stained concrete is longer) and then they rinse it. They also pre-wet grass and plants and flush them after with clean water to prevent the chemicals from damaging them. You also have some kinds of vinyl siding where the mfg warranty says ‘no bleach for the first 5 years’ and they can use a soap or biodegradeable eco friendly cleaner like they sell at Lowe’s instead of heavier chemicals. Also, you can mix heavier chemicals like bleach to a lower ratio to where it is even less potential to ever harm a surface-like a hot mix of bleach for a nasty commercial concrete might be 8-15% but they can run a low 2-4% bleach mix for aged vinyl or a wood fence. Concrete require heavier bleach ratios.

    Uplift needs to know the difference: average sales per month, and anualized sales stated. Anualized yearly sales mean that they take the highest month in sales and then is multiplied by 12 even if sales are zero the rest of the year( anualizing is not lying in finance, it is just playing with numbers and potential sales). This business is not doing 1,440,00 per year. Buyer be aware, Careful when buying a business based on Anualized sales or revenue.
